Can’t say I disagree. It’s really rare a game has such a lethal combo of addicting optional content and incredible main story like Expedition 33.
With most games I find I either want to do the side content or I want to do the main story. One is always better than the other. In this game I WANT to keep progressing the story because the story starts off in such a fascinating way, lays out a hook. I really want to see what happens, why it’s world is the way it is. Why certain events transpired.
However I’m also DEEPLY addicted to to the combat and optional exploration. Exploring the optional locations. Going around finding unique accessories hiding in nooks and crannies, fighting unique secret bosses with fantastic rewards. It’s really like dark souls in how it incentives exploration with useful gear, absolutely zero fluff in this game. Every piece of equipment or resource contributes towards your overall progression. Every location holds something of value.
This all coming from a studio of 30 people… this is what I’d expect from studios with a decade of experience honing their craft. I’m truly flabbergasted by the game.
Shoutout to the composers as well. Just decided to drop one of the best and meatiest soundtracks I’ve ever heard as their first project. My god the amount of tracks per location, per cutscene. It’s something only Square Enix or Nintendo would even dare to attempt. Just go take a look at the length of the official soundtrack.
